SECTION 3: REATION OF LOCAL LAND P NG AGENCY.
There is hereby created the City of Longwood Local Land Planning
Agency, whose membership shall. be composed of the same persons
who serve upon the Zoning Comm zss von as created by Resolution
No. 180 of the city of Longwood, Florida, and whose terms of
office shall be the same and concurrent with [heiz terms of off
upon the Zoning Commvss von of the City o£ Longwood, Florida.
Purther, that the members of the City of L good Local Land
Planning Agency shall be appointed at the same t>me and in [he
same manner as the member os the ton g Commvss von.
SECTION 4: IES A
PI~ANN.ING A The City of Longwood Land
Planning Agency shall, in stxv ct accordance with the Seminole
County Comprehensive Planning Act of 19'14:
a. Prepare the comprehensive plan for the incor-
posted territory o£ the City o£ Longwood, Florida.
b. Coordinate said comprehensive plan, or
elements or portions thereof, wvth the mmprehens ive plans of
other local goverrunents within Seminole County.
c. Make recommendations to, and othexwise advise
the City Council, vn matters relating to the adoption of a
comprehensive plan, or element or portion thereof, for the
rncoxpora ted territory o£ the City of Longwood, Florida.
d. with the express approval of the City Council
and a mun.i.cipality, provide planning data, in£orma tion, re-
commendations and a.,s ista nce to such munvcipal ity.
e. Require that all meetings o£ the Agency be
public meetings and that all Agency records be public records. ~
f. Seek through the City council and any commvt-
tees appointed thereby, vn a manner consistent with the planning
process, to obtain evt vz en and public input into all phases and
elements o£ the development of the comps ehens ive p1a n.
g. establish technical and operational procedures
for the preparation of the c prehens ive plan.
h. Do all other things required by the City
Counevl with respect to the comprehensive plan.
SECTION 5: cTUEE O
The City of. Longwood Land Planning Agency shall be `~
~r
directly responsible to the City Council of the City of Longwood,
FSOrida, and shall be a recommendatory agency with respect to
said City Council. The Agency shall be funded by th City
Co unevl vn a manner cons vote nt with the City's budgetary process
and subject to the drs cretvon of said City Council. Employees,
officers and agents of the Agency shall be appointed or employed
by the city Council, vn vts discxet ion, and shall serve at the
pleasure of said City Council.
